Output 0e8223943c3b64814ca32d1f7ebeab7ffc32fee5fe49e33a6e1f8ac342389f9b:0

value
60807431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d1e8175e4163a22c276e3c37d303a78549ee1f OP_EQUAL
address
3DtbFd95jxK8KPyUBYRj7VPT8C5ZnPLS51
transaction
0e8223943c3b64814ca32d1f7ebeab7ffc32fee5fe49e33a6e1f8ac342389f9b
spent
true